Commercial Slab Installation in Toledo, OH
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ete foundations for a variety of property projects, including warehouses, retail spaces, parking lots, and industrial facilities. These services ensure a stable and durable base that supports heavy loads and withstands daily wear and tear. Property owners typically request this service when constructing new commercial buildings or upgrading existing structures, and they often want to understand the process, materials used, and how the slab will support their specific needs.
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the area, the type of load it will need to support, and any site-specific conditions like soil stability or drainage requirements. Clear communication about project scope and expectations can help ensure the installation meets the structural demands of the property. Proper planning and understanding of these elements contribute to a successful and long-lasting concrete foundation.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ions
What types of projects require comm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installation is often used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and outdoor workspaces on commercial properties in Toledo, OH.
What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material for commercial slabs due to its durability and strength, suitable for heavy loads and high traffic areas.
What should property owners consider before installing a commercial slab? Proper site preparation, soil stability, and drainage are important factors to ensure the longevity and performance of the slab.
How does the size of the project affect installation needs? Larger projects may require specialized equipment and planning to ensure the slab is properly poured, cured, and reinforced for its intended use.
